#2b1c00 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2b1c00 is composed of 16.9% red, 11% green and 0%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 34.9% magenta, 100% yellow and 83.1% black. It has a hue angle of 39.1 degrees, a saturation of 100% and a lightness of 8.4%. #2b1c00 color hex could be obtained by blending #563800 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

● #2b1c00 color description : Very dark (mostly black) orange [Brown tone].
#2b1c00 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2b1c00 has RGB values of R:43, G:28, B:0 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.35, Y:1, K:0.83. Its decimal value is 2825216.
